Short Summary |
Guidelines and criteria for a rational distribution of large and medium size sales structure. Encourage the establishment of a distribution network and a trade planning in the mountain area, in conjunction with other service functions, ensure the best system productivity and quality of services to be provided to the consumer. Planning the trade and distribution of retailers in the Province of Bolzano is connected to the morphological characteristics of the territory catchment center pulled into the length, characteristics of the settlements and the town (low population number, settlements, farms distributed widely), lack of possible construction area, economic relevance of touristic demand (high amount of tourists in specific seasons, attracts commerce)The objectives are to guarantee each citizen the best opportunities to goods and service. Free competition and balance of small, medium and big enterprises, ensuring the landscape and environmental compatibility of trade areas with specific attention to mobility, traffic, environmental pollution, protection and improvement of the distribution network in mountain regions also through the establishment of multipurpose trade services, support of industrial areas, that target the revitalization of already SMEs operating there; ensuring the quality of trade services in terms of the richness of the offer and the professional qualifications of the staff; Ensuring coverage of the retailing area, avoiding the exodus of factories from rural areas; Appreciation of the interplay with other economic sectors (agriculture, local crafts, tourism); Trade Planning in favor of middle- or wholesale establishments at various levels (country, district communities, municipalities) 2.1 In the new trade order of the Autonomous Province of Bolzano the small trade establishments, which are called local service suppliers, are granted freedom of establishment, if the urban conditions and aspects related to the environment, the sanitary rules, and the professional requirements are met. The local shopping area coverage in an area, should correspond in a positive way to the basic needs (closeness) in the mountainous areas, especially in villages with a small catchment area, these shops are increasingly important as the amount of of older people is rising. The success of the small shops in the vicinity largely depends, though not exclusively, on the decisions of larger structures. The focus should be placed on the food industry, since the protection of the local shopping area in this industry to cover the immediate needs, and possibly for a number of products offered in such transactions together with foodstuffs, such as clothing, in a mountainous and rural area such as the province of Bolzano is a primary objective. 2.2. Increased supply in the communities with a higher number of inhabitants has a side effect - the inhabitants of the surrounding communities are attracted by the higher supply so that the catchment area spreads. The number of population of a community serves as a basic parameter, but not as the only benchmark for the hierarchical order of the communities from the perspective of trade. Therefore, a further indicator is the maximum distance a buyer can easily go, to do the usual purchases. Based on the population number and the industrial area the municipalities are ordered hierarchically into: large municipalities with provincial importance, middle size municipalities with local importance and small municipalities/peripheral municipalities. Latter have a low degree of centrality. The distribution network depends on the demand from inhabitants, tourists, persons in transit and the general population. The effect of the demand of tourists is especially high and influences the particularly the small municipalities in South Tyrol. 3.3 The division in a) wholesale distribution shops (501 and 100-1500m2) are normally located in urban residential areas or in work / neighborhoods, b) medium commercial establishments which cover existing city districts and c) small commercial enterprises, which depend on the development of the liberalized market is foreseen by the legislation. Generally, the legislations include following criteria, which need to be considered: - ensure every citizen the best possible opportunities to access the distribution network and the services; - Consolidation of trading companies in specific areas; - Establishing a hierarchy of retail space, depending on the attraction or the catchment area; - Appreciation of the trade for social purposes; - Promote synergies with other services or sectors of the public; - Creation of the necessary infrastructure in terms of the mobility of individuals as well as public transport; - Keeping down the costs associated with the trading volume of traffic. |
